Why Businesses Need Payroll Software

Payroll is much more than calculating monthly salaries. It involves managing employee information, deductions, bonuses, taxes, leave records, attendance, reimbursements, and government reporting.

Manual payroll processing often results in:

  • Calculation mistakes
  • Delayed salary payments
  • Compliance issues
  • Payroll disputes
  • Time-consuming administrative work
  • Data security concerns

Payroll software automates these repetitive tasks, allowing HR and finance teams to focus on strategic business activities.

Tax Management

Tax compliance is one of the biggest challenges for businesses in Pakistan.

Payroll software should automatically calculate:

  • Income tax deductions
  • Tax slabs
  • Annual tax adjustments
  • Monthly withholding tax
  • Tax reports

Automatic tax calculations reduce compliance risks while ensuring accurate payroll processing.

Compliance with Pakistani Labor Laws

Businesses must comply with local employment regulations.

Good payroll software supports compliance by helping manage:

  • Minimum wage updates
  • Tax deductions
  • Employee records
  • Salary documentation
  • Government reporting

Compliance features reduce legal risks and administrative burden.
